Retaining existing customers is the linchpin of sustainable business growth. Studies show that keeping a loyal customer costs significantly less than acquiring a new one. Yet, many businesses overlook this avenue in their marketing efforts, focusing heavily on new customer acquisition. That’s where direct mail provides a competitive edge. Its tangibility, personal touch, and high open rates make it a powerful tool for retention marketing.
Let’s explore 10 actionable ways direct mail marketing can enhance your retention strategy, keeping your customers engaged, loyal, and more likely to choose your brand time and again.
1. Personalized Appreciation Messages
Customers want to feel valued, and a thoughtfully crafted thank-you note sent through direct mail can go a long way. Unlike emails, which can easily be overlooked or deleted, physical mail carries a tangible sense of appreciation.
For example, sending a handwritten note or a beautifully designed thank-you card after a purchase shows customers that you value their business. Personalized mailpieces that include the customer’s name and reference specific purchases can strike an emotional chord, boosting brand loyalty.
2. Exclusive Loyalty Rewards
Retention marketing thrives on creating value for existing customers, and direct mail advertising offers an effective way to highlight loyalty rewards programs. A well-designed postcard or self-mailer detailing accumulated points, exclusive discounts, or tier-based rewards can motivate customers to stay engaged.
Consider mailing a loyalty membership card or a flyer showcasing upcoming loyalty benefits. When paired with a clear call-to-action, direct mail examples like this can create excitement and encourage frequent purchases.
3. Milestone Celebrations
Celebrating special customer milestones is an essential part of building enduring relationships. Direct mail can help you recognize significant events such as purchase anniversaries, birthdays, or customer milestones like their fifth order.
For instance, sending a congratulatory note accompanied by a unique discount or freebie creates goodwill and reinforces your brand’s commitment to making customers feel special.
4. Re-Engagement Campaigns
Customers who haven’t interacted with your business in a while can often be brought back through a well-timed direct mail re-engagement sequence. A “We Miss You” campaign, delivered via direct mail, can stand out in a way that traditional email campaigns cannot.
Start with a friendly postcard to remind the customer about your offerings, follow up with a letter highlighting new products or special discounts, and conclude with an invitation to take advantage of an exclusive deal. These direct mail examples work particularly well for reactivating dormant customers.
5. Upselling and Cross-Selling Opportunities
Direct mail marketing is a powerful tool for introducing customers to complementary products or services. For example, if a customer has purchased a specific item, you can send a brochure showcasing related products they might find useful.
This personalized form of communication increases the likelihood of additional purchases while making the customer feel understood. Highlighting their past purchases in the mailpiece adds a personal touch that can’t be easily replicated in digital marketing.
6. Seasonal or Holiday Greetings
Seasonal mail offers an opportunity to stand out while strengthening relationships with your customers. Sending holiday greetings or seasonal discounts through direct mail creates a personal touch that digital marketing often lacks.
A greeting card during the holidays or even a “Summer Savings Guide” is likely to catch the customer’s attention and foster goodwill. These direct mail advertising efforts build trust and keep your brand top of mind during crucial periods.
7. Delivering Value-Added Content
Not all direct mail needs to focus on selling. Providing your customers with educational or value-driven content is an excellent way to build a trusted relationship. Send customers checklists, guides, or tips that align with their interests or past purchases.
For instance, if you own a fitness brand, mailing a seasonal workout guide or meal plan makes your business not just a vendor but a resource customers can rely on. Direct mail examples like these enhance your retention marketing strategy by positioning your business as a helpful partner in the customer’s life.
8. Surprise-and-Delight Offers
Who doesn’t love a surprise? Sending unexpected gifts, incentives, or exclusive offers adds an element of delight to your retention marketing efforts. For example, a restaurant could mail a redeemable voucher for a free dessert or appetizer with no purchase necessary as a token of appreciation.
These surprise-and-delight moments build emotional connections with customers, encouraging repeat business and creating brand advocates who are eager to share their positive experiences with others.
9. Customized Product Recommendations
Direct mail marketing allows a business to send highly targeted communications. By leveraging customer data, you can mail personalized product recommendations based on previous purchases or browsing history.
Imagine a retailer sending out a “hand-picked favorites” postcard customized for each recipient. When customers see tailored recommendations arriving in their mailbox, it enhances their shopping experience, increases sales opportunities, and cements loyalty.
10. Physical Invitations to Exclusive Events
Hosting an exclusive in-store event, webinar, or product launch? Inviting your VIP customers through direct mail creates exclusivity and drives engagement. A physical invitation often feels more significant and compelling than a digital one.
For example, a luxury retail brand could send premium invitations printed on high-quality cardstock to announce a private sale for loyal customers. This approach elevates the customer’s perception of your brand and encourages in-person or virtual attendance.
Why Direct Mail Excels in Retention Marketing
Direct mail marketing has several unique advantages over digital efforts. While email open rates hover around 20%, direct mail achieves significantly higher engagement, often with open rates exceeding 90%. It stands out in a crowded digital landscape because it provides a physical, tactile connection to your brand.
Advantages of Direct Mail for Retention Marketing:
- Tangibility: Physical mail is something customers can hold, making it more memorable.
- Trust Factor: A well-crafted direct mail piece conveys legitimacy and effort, which resonates with customers.
- Longevity: Unlike emails that get deleted or forgotten, direct mail can sit on a desk or countertop for days, serving as a constant reminder.
These qualities make direct mail a highly effective retention tool, particularly when combined with personalization and automation.
Automating Direct Mail for Scalability
Automation has made it easier than ever to use direct mail advertising at scale. Modern CRM systems can integrate with direct mail platforms to trigger targeted mailpieces based on customer behaviors, such as purchases, milestones, or inactivity. This approach ensures precise timing and eliminates the manual work of sending individual mailings.
With automation, even businesses with thousands of customers can execute personalized retention marketing campaigns effortlessly.
